Brief description:
It is characterized by high strength, toughness and good hardenability and stability against overheating, but it has high sensitivity to white spots and temper brittleness. Weldability is poor, before welding need to be preheated by high temperature, after welding need to eliminate stress, after adjusting the quality of use.

a .Elements not quoted in this table shall not be intentionally added to the steel without the agreement of the purchaser, other than for the purpose of finishing the heat and for boron to have its effect on the hardenability. All reasonable precautions shall be taken to prevent the addition of such elements from scrap or other material used in the manufacture which affect the hardenability, mechanical properties and applicability. |
||||||||||
B. Where requirements are made on hardenability (see Tables 5 and 6) or on the mechanical properties in the quenched and tempered condition (see Table 8), slight deviations from the limits for the cast analysis are permissible, except for the elements carbon, phosphorus and sulfur; the deviations shall not exceed the specifications of Table 4. C. Steels with improved machinability as a result of the addition of higher sulphur contents up to around 0,10% S (including resulphurized steels with controlled inclusion content (e.g. Ca-treatment)) may be supplied on request. In this case the upper limit for the manganese content may be increased by 0,15 %. |

a Re: Upper yield strength or, if no yield phenomenon occurs, 0,2 % proof strength Rp0,2. Rm: Tensile strength. A: Percentage elongation after fracture (initial gauge length Lo = 5,65 S0 see Table 10, column 7a, line T4). Z: Reduction in cross section on fracture. KV: Impact strength of longitudinal Charpy-V-notch test pieces (average of 3 individual values shall meet the minimum specified in the table; no individual value shall be lower than 70 % of the minimum shown in the table.) |
